Forrester’s recent research shows that organizations continue to suffer breaches driven by the human element, but most lack a clear definition of what that means. Different sources cite vastly different numbers, leading to confusion and incomplete defenses. Training alone isn’t enough. To reduce risk, CISOs need clarity on the full spectrum of human-element breaches and the right mix of technology, policy, and human risk management (HRM).
Deconstructing Human-Element Breaches provides the frameworks and controls to help leaders prioritize the most pressing risks and implement stronger defenses.
